Solve the following system: y = x 3 4x y = 18 (6, 3) (3, 6) (â’3, 6) (3, â’6).
Nastasia [14]

The solution of the given equation is (3,6). The correct option is B.(3,6)

<h3>Given equations,</h3>

y=x+3.......(1)\\4x+y=18.....(2)

<h3>How to solve the equations?</h3>

putting the value of y from equation (1) in equation (2) , we get

4x+x+3=18\\5x=18-3\\5x=15\\x=3

substitute the value of x=3 in equation (1) we get,

y=3+3\\y=6

Hence, the solution of given equation is (3,6).

So, the correct option is B.
